Description:(This description is AI generated and may contain inaccuracies.)
This collectible phone card features a detailed color image of the White House in Washington, D.C., a prominent symbol of American history and politics. The photograph captures the iconic north facade of the White House with the American flag flying above the building. In front of the White House, the water fountain is visible, surrounded by lush green lawns and landscaping. The sky above is clear blue, enhancing the daytime scene of this important presidential residence located at 1600 Pennsylvania Avenue.
Printed in the upper left corner is the denomination "$5," indicating the card’s value. The text "White House - Washington D.C. 1994 (Water Fountain)" appears below the image, identifying the subject and year. In the lower right corner, the words "Interactive Telephone" are printed, confirming the card’s use and functionality.
